those are some pretty serious fan guns at loveland. they're usually the first to actually make snow and open for the season.

Loveland's biggest issue with their snowmaking system is their capacity (or relative lack their of especially when compared to what we're used to back East) What takes Loveland literally a couple of weeks under the guns to open, your average Eastern ski area could open up in a couple of days tops (and the snowmaking biggies could do in even less time). Since Loveland doesn't need mega capacity for the vast majority of their seasonal snow needs, not a hinderence as a similar sized system would be in the East
